The Role:

We are looking for a QA Engineer to develop and execute automated tests to ensure quality across our products used by over 20M developers. In this role, you'll take ownership of code quality and collaborate across the GitKraken R&D and QA teams to ensure robust test coverage for our Git productivity and collaboration tools.

What you’ll bring:

  • 2+ years of professional experience in QA engineering
  • Extensive Manual testing experience
  • Experience with responsiveness and cross-browser testing
  • Multi-OS familiarity including Windows, OS X, Linux
  • Must be able to write test plans, test cases, test data, test scenarios, and other test artifacts
  • Strong understanding of coding practices including code reviews
  • Experience developing unit, component, regression and end to end tests in Javascript/Typescript
  • Knowledge of testing libraries and frameworks like Jasmine and Playwright
  • Familiarity with Git
  • Experience using  version control, continuous integration and issue tracking tools (Git, Docker, Jenkins, JIRA)
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ills in English and Spanish

Bonus points:

  • Experience with performance testing (Jmeter, K6)
  • API and contract testing (Postman)
